**1. Emotional Healing: **
Emotions often run high in the wake of a stroke and
addressing them is a vital step in recovery.
- **Support System**:
Lean on family and
friends. Share your fears and frustrations; they provide a crucial emotional
safety net.
- **Therapy**:
Consider therapy or counseling to navigate the emotional
rollercoaster. Professionals can help you process your feelings.
- **Express Yourself**:
Use creative outlets like journaling, art, or music to
express your emotions. It's therapeutic and can aid recovery.
- **Stay Social**:
Engage in social
activities. Isolation can worsen emotional distress. Attend support groups or
community events.
**2. Mental Acceptance: **
Acceptance of your new reality is pivotal for a successful
recovery journey.
- **Acknowledge Reality**:
Understand that your
life has changed. Acceptance is the first step towards recovery.
- **Set Realistic Goals**:
Break down your
recovery into achievable milestones. Celebrate small victories to boost morale.
- **Mindfulness**:
Practice mindfulness
meditation to stay present and reduce anxiety. It helps you cope with
challenges effectively.
- **Visualize Success**:
Visualization techniques
can be powerful. Imagine yourself reaching your recovery goals to stay
motivated.
**3. Physical Rehabilitation: **
Physical rehabilitation is the cornerstone of stroke
recovery, but it's not the only aspect to consider.
- **Exercise**:
Follow your rehabilitation
program diligently. It's your path to regaining mobility and independence.
- **Nutrition**:
Eat a balanced diet rich in
nutrients. Consult a dietitian to ensure you're fueling your body for recovery.
- **Rest and Sleep**:
Your body heals during
rest. Prioritize quality sleep to aid in the recovery process.
- **Specialist Consultation**:
Work closely
with physical therapists, occupational therapists, and medical professionals
for personalized guidance.
